Topic: "Learning Python for Forensics" free solo per oggi  (Letto 319 volte)

0 Utenti e 1 Visitatore stanno visualizzando questo topic.

Offline Giornale di Sistema

  • python sapiens sapiens
  • ******
  • Post: 3.124
  • Punti reputazione: 4
    • Mostra profilo
    • Distillato di Python
"Learning Python for Forensics" free solo per oggi
« il: Giugno 14, 2017, 07:18 »
Sempre per l'iniziativa "Free Learning Forever" di Packt Publishing, la sezione in basso a sinistra nell'homepage, oggi da scaricare free c'è "Learning Python for Forensics". Gli ho dato uno scorsa veloce e nei fumi del sonno non sono riuscito a inquadrarlo, se qualcuno più sveglio di me lo fa e ha voglia di scrivere due righe...  :angel:

Offline RicPol

  • python sapiens sapiens
  • ******
  • Post: 2.870
  • Punti reputazione: 9
    • Mostra profilo
Re:"Learning Python for Forensics" free solo per oggi
« Risposta #1 il: Giugno 14, 2017, 08:43 »
Buffo, un po' di tempo fa c'era uno sul forum che cercava proprio una cosa del genere... Spero che sia ancora qui in giro a lurkare.

Detto questo, il libro non mi sembra granché. Cioè, fa del suo meglio viste le premesse, ma le premesse sono deprimenti. Le premesse sono di tenere il libro a livello di principiante. Direi addirittura di principiante assoluto, visto che i primi capitoli spiegano cose come i cicli for.
Il problema è che, se tutte le volte ti tocca spiegare come funziona la funzione pinco pallo come se la spiegassi a uno che non ha mai programmato in vita sua, si capisce che dopo un po' è una zavorra insostenibile per un libro che vorrebbe essere tecnico. Magari tu spieghi anche bene, ma gli esempi diventano troppo banali per un libro che vorrebbe essere specialistico. O fai un libro specialistico, o fai un libro per principianti. Secondo me.

La seconda cosa che balza all'occhio è che, per essere un libro di "forensics", non parla mai di "forensics" in realtà. Cioè, io mi aspettavo che descrivesse un po' di framework (magari proprietari) specifici per la professione; che facesse esempi con le api di database pubblici di precedenti legali o di sentenze della corte suprema (non so neanche di cosa sto parlando, ma vado a orecchio dopo molte puntate di Order & Law). Che insegnasse a interrogare il registro dei brevetti, va a sapere. Invece niente di tutto questo. Gli scenari presentati potrebbero servire a un avvocato, ma nella stessa misura in cui potrebbero servire a chiunque faccia lavoro d'ufficio. Magari la segreteria di un avvocato, o i galoppini che fanno il lavoro di preparazione, non so. Si parla di scraping di pagine web, parsing di cartelle di posta outlook, creazione di fogli excel, uso di database, perfino un capitolo sulle gui... Tutto molto carino per carità, ma capisci che...

La cosa positiva, è che siccome non parla di niente di specifico legato al sistema giuridico americano, suppongo che vada ugualmente bene anche per un avvocato italiano. La cosa negativa è che non va davvero bene per nessun avvocato.

La cosa positiva però è che è gratis: suppongo che un principiante possa scaricarlo, dare una scorsa all'indice e se vede qualcosa che colpisce la sua attenzione (una libreria di cui non ha mai sentito parlare, che so) può dare un'occhiata. Tutto questo però solo *dopo* aver studiato un serio libro per principianti beninteso.

Offline Giornale di Sistema

  • python sapiens sapiens
  • ******
  • Post: 3.124
  • Punti reputazione: 4
    • Mostra profilo
    • Distillato di Python
Re:"Learning Python for Forensics" free solo per oggi
« Risposta #2 il: Giugno 14, 2017, 12:47 »
Wow... grazie!   :)